Read more »The breathable Jacquard mesh upper is accurately engineered to encase your feet in a silky structure. It is completely seamless to avoid skin irritation. The upgraded tongue construction with the lacing system adds value to the improved fit.
The 3D Space construction technology maps the impact of both the male and female foot to adjust the midsole tolerance for best shock diminishment. An average female runner is lighter resulting in less distortion in the midsole, hence softer cushioning in the heel and forefoot has been created in the women's Gel Nimbus 24. Male shoes feature additional cushioning only in the heel area to allow a more stable ride through the gait cycle.
The FF Blast plus midsole is Asics' EVA based super lightweight foam with 60% more energy return virtue than the average midsole foam. The FF Blast + in combination with the Flytefoam system and the Rearfoot gel cushioning provide your feet with ultimate comfort underfoot and absorb harsh impact on road runs.

HOW TO CHOOSE THE RIGHT SIZE FOR RUNNING SHOES
Your running shoe size will generally be 1 to 1.5 sizes bigger than your regular (‘dress’) shoe size. Bear in mind also that one foot can be slightly bigger than the other.
LENGTH
First, kick your foot back into the heel of each shoe before checking how much space is left at the front. When standing in each shoe with your full weight on the foot, it’s best to have between half and a full thumb's width between the end of the longest toe and the end of the shoe.
WIDTH
When standing in the shoe, it’s best to have a little wiggle room for the toes, but the back of heel should still feel nicely secure.
SPIKES
Sprint spikes are best when a close fit. Distance spikes best when up to a half a thumb's width between the end of the longest toe and the end of the shoe.
